Over the past three years, Sam Burns has been one of the winningest golfers on the PGA Tour. He got his latest win earlier this year at the WGC-Dell Technologies Match Play.
One of Burns’ five victories came at last year’s Charles Schwab Challenge, where he rallied on Sunday to force a playoff with Scottie Scheffler, which he won by putting a long birdie on the first playoff hole.
Now Burns returns to the Colonials to try to repeat the second victory in his career. After kicking off on Thursday morning, Burns will come out at 1:44 PM ET on Friday for the second round, playing alongside Scheffler and Davis Riley.
